What is renter’s insurance?
Renter’s insurance is designed for people who don’t own their home but still want protection. While your landlord’s insurance covers the building itself, it does not cover your personal belongings or liability.
A renter’s insurance policy helps fill that gap.
What does renter’s insurance cover?
A typical renter’s insurance policy in Florida may include:
- Personal property coverage
Helps protect your belongings like furniture, electronics, clothing, and more from covered losses. - Liability coverage
Protects you if someone is injured in your rental or if you accidentally cause damage to someone else’s property. - Additional living expenses
Helps cover temporary housing and expenses if your rental becomes uninhabitable due to a covered loss.
What isn’t covered?
While renter’s insurance covers a lot, there are some common exclusions, such as:
- Flood damage (separate coverage may be needed)
- Certain high-value items without additional coverage
- Normal wear and tear

How much does renters insurance cost?
Renter’s insurance is typically one of the most affordable types of coverage.
Your cost may depend on:
- The value of your belongings
- Your location
- Coverage limits and deductibles
